Arkansas is what's referred to as a client-reporting state for unemployment insurance. Justworks needs your company’s information to report unemployment taxes under your unemployment account. Here are the steps required:
- If you have a current unemployment account, please fill out a DWS-ARK-236 to close the account. This should be mailed to the address listed on the form. If you need assistance, please contact the Arkansas Unemployment Insurance Division at 501-682-3798.
- Complete DWS-ARK-201PEO, Leasing Employer Client Status report. You'll need to reach out to our Customer Success team in order to get a copy of the application that's pre-filled with Justworks information. Once complete, please return the form to Justworks. We will sign the form and submit it to the state, which will create a new Unemployment Account with your original Unemployment Tax Rate.
Closing your withholding account
To close your withholding account, fill out the AR-20 form in full as it relates to your business (this is attached to the paperclip). Please indicate "Withholding Wage" under "Tax Account Type" and check "Closed" in the "Reason for Closing Tax Account" box. Once completed, sign the form and mail to the address listed at the bottom.
